Highlight Table
| Feature | Details |
|---|---|
| Model Name | Samsung Galaxy A64 |
| Display | 6.6-inch Super AMOLED Full HD+, 120Hz Refresh Rate |
| Resolution | 2400 × 1080 pixels |
| Processor | Exynos 1380 (5nm) Octa-Core / Snapdragon 6 Gen 1 (Region-Dependent) |
| GPU | Mali-G68 MP5 / Adreno 710 |
| RAM Options | 6GB / 8GB LPDDR4X |
| Storage Options | 128GB / 256GB UFS 2.2 (Expandable up to 1TB) |
| Rear Camera Setup | 50MP (OIS) Main + 8MP Ultra-Wide + 2MP Depth |
| Front Camera | 13MP f/2.0 |
| Battery Capacity | 5000mAh |
| Charging | 25W Fast Charging (USB Type-C) |
| Operating System | One UI 6.1 based on Android 14 |
| 5G Connectivity | Supported (Dual SIM 5G) |
| Audio | Stereo Speakers, Dolby Atmos |
| Security | In-display Fingerprint Sensor, Face Unlock |
| Body Design | Gorilla Glass 5 Front, Plastic Back Frame |
| Weight | 190 grams |
| Colors Available | Awesome Black, Awesome Lime, Awesome Silver, Awesome Blue |
| Dimensions | 161.6 x 77.9 x 8.2 mm |
| Price Range (Expected) | ₹22,999 – ₹27,999 (India) |
| Launch Year | 2025 |
| Special Feature | OIS Camera, 120Hz AMOLED Display, IP67 Water Resistance |
| USP | Flagship-like display and build at a mid-range price |
Design and Build Quality
The Samsung Galaxy A64 continues Samsung’s signature minimalist design with a clean back panel, seamless camera layout, and soft matte finish. The triple-camera array is subtly placed, resembling the Galaxy S24’s design, giving the device a premium flagship feel. The metal-finished frame adds durability, while Gorilla Glass 5 protection on the front ensures resistance against scratches and accidental drops.
The phone is also IP67-rated for water and dust resistance, a rare feature in its price segment. At just 8.2mm thin and weighing 190 grams, it strikes the perfect balance between sturdiness and comfort. It’s available in four elegant color options—Awesome Black, Awesome Lime, Awesome Silver, and Awesome Blue—each reflecting Samsung’s sleek design philosophy.

Performance and Hardware
Under the hood, the Samsung Galaxy A64 comes equipped with either the Exynos 1380 (5nm) chipset or the Snapdragon 6 Gen 1 (4nm) processor, depending on the region. Both variants deliver powerful performance and efficient multitasking. Paired with Mali-G68 MP5 / Adreno 710 GPU, users can expect seamless gaming and lag-free app usage.
Whether you’re gaming on titles like BGMI, Genshin Impact, or Call of Duty: Mobile, the A64 handles them with ease. The 5nm processor ensures better energy efficiency, keeping the device cool even under heavy load.
With up to 8GB RAM and UFS 2.2 storage, the phone promises smooth performance and faster app loading times. The RAM Plus feature allows virtual expansion up to 16GB, ensuring fluid multitasking for power users.

Camera Performance
The Samsung Galaxy A64 boasts a triple rear camera setup, featuring a 50MP main lens with Optical Image Stabilization (OIS), an 8MP ultra-wide lens, and a 2MP depth sensor. This setup delivers sharp, vibrant, and detailed shots across lighting conditions.
In daylight, photos are crisp and rich in contrast, while Night Mode effectively brightens low-light scenes without excessive noise. The OIS ensures stability during handheld photography and video recording.
The 13MP front camera captures natural-looking selfies with balanced skin tones. Samsung’s AI-powered beautification tools subtly enhance photos without over-processing, making it ideal for social media content creators.
Video recording supports 4K at 30fps and 1080p at 60fps, with EIS for smoother footage—perfect for vloggers and mobile filmmakers.
Battery and Charging
The Galaxy A64 is powered by a 5000mAh battery, optimized with Samsung’s adaptive power-saving algorithms. It easily lasts a full day of heavy use—streaming, gaming, and camera usage combined.
The device supports 25W fast charging, which juices it up from 0% to 50% in about 30 minutes and a full charge in just over an hour. Although Samsung doesn’t include a charger in the box, its USB Type-C compatibility ensures fast charging with any certified adapter.
Battery longevity is another strong point—Samsung’s optimization ensures minimal degradation even after years of use, keeping performance consistent over time.
